What is a GE Healthcare job?
A GE Healthcare job refers to a position within GE HealthCare, a global leader in medical technology, pharmaceutical diagnostics, and digital solutions. Employees work in various fields, including engineering, research, sales, and customer support, to develop and provide healthcare solutions. Roles can range from designing medical imaging equipment to supporting software and data analytics in healthcare. GE HealthCare offers opportunities for career growth, innovation, and making a meaningful impact on patient care worldwide.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the GE Healthcare position?
To thrive at GE Healthcare, candidates typically need a background in healthcare technology, engineering, or life sciences, often supported by relevant degrees or certifications such as biomedical engineering or technical sales credentials. Familiarity with medical imaging equipment, diagnostic devices, or healthcare IT systems is commonly required in both technical and commercial roles. Strong problem-solving skills, customer-centric communication, and the ability to work collaboratively with clinical and technical teams set top performers apart. These skills ensure that employees can deliver innovative solutions, maintain high standards of patient care, and foster strong client relationships in a dynamic healthcare environment.

Job description
The Biomedical Equipment Technician will perform preventative maintenance, troubleshooting, and repairs on our life-changing medical equipment for various modalities within a hospital or healthcare system in Northwest, AR.
This role requires the candidate to work onsite at our customer locations. To provide on-site customer support, candidate needs to be willing to work in the Northwest, AR area.
Job Description
Responsibilities
- Under supervision, evaluate basic customer biomedical equipment issues, implement appropriate repairs, and as assigned, perform PM and safety/environmental inspections.
- May assist more experienced technicians on basic and more complex repairs/resolution.
- Effectively communicate and partner with teammates and colleagues.
- Follow appropriate GE policies, procedures, hospital protocol, and completes necessary documentation.
- Maintain daily communications with customers as directed, to ensure resolution and proper follow-up, leading to strong customer relations and ongoing customer satisfaction.
- As instructed, implement GE/customer facility contract and supports business goals/objectives.
- Work as a member of local team to provide efficient service delivery to all accounts within the assigned area.
- When trained, able to share on-call responsibility.
- Document all repair actions and submit reports/summaries according to schedule.
- Ensure proper care of spares, tools, and test equipment, and ensure calibration.
- Enhance and maintain technical knowledge of current standards, codes, and procedures regarding safe and effective use of medical equipment through formal instruction.
- Understand and utilize sources of help (i.e., manuals, tech support, Facetime app, online resources) to answer questions when performing PM.
- Meet Health and Human Services, Environment Health and Safety requirements, and all other applicable regulatory requirements.
Required Qualifications
- Associates degree, Bachelor's degree, military education, participant in the formal GE HealthCare Biomedical or Field Engineer Services Internship, Apprenticeship or Military Externship program; OR High School Diploma/GED and a minimum 2 years of experience servicing electrical, electronics, IT or mechanical equipment.
- Valid Driver's License.
- Ability to be available after-hours and/or work a rotating on-call schedule, including weekends.
- Legal authorization to work in the U.S. is required. We will not sponsor individuals for employment visas, now or in the future, for this job opening.
Special Physical Requirements
- Ability to lift, carry, push, and pull up to 35 lbs. unassisted and frequently bend, stoop, twist, climb, crouch or squat, kneel or crawl, sit and stand for long periods of time.
- Also able to reach above and below shoulder level, flex or extend neck and have good hand and finger dexterity.
- This role may require specific vision abilities that may include color, close vision, distance vision, peripheral vision, and depth perception.
